Final Fantasy VII and Final Fantasy VIII both were released by EIDOS on the PC. They didn't sell too well, and thus future PC ports were cancelled.
Final Fantasy VII will work on the PC, but if you're using Windows with the NT kernel (Windows NT, 2000, XP) you will need the fan-made "Final Fantasy VII XP Patch" (google it).
If you have a decent enough machine, Final Fantasy VII, VIII, and IX will work flawlessly on ePSXe. Again, you will need a decent CPU for doing bytecode translation, and a decent graphics card for the OpenGL or DirectX hardware drawing. The main thing for your graphics card will be the available memory. 64bit cards tend to handle things well. You can even use a fast forward button to make your game run 2-3X faster while you're holding it! (It's a godsend!)
With all of those measures ... well ... met, you should be good to go for PSX games. As for the PlayStation 2... No. Not at all. You'll get 5-10 FPS at most on games that will only run 10% of the time and crash the emu the rest of the time. The PS2 just is not emulated yet, as there are far too many complexities. The emotion engine, the proprietary graphics chip, etc etc.
My advice to you: Get a PS2 for $70 on eBay. It's well worth it for all the RPG's (if you like RPG's).
